Abstract:
A method of dosing a nanocellulose suspension in gel phase into a second suspension, wherein the method comprises the steps of: providing said nanocellulose suspension in gel phase; providing said second suspension; bringing said nanocellulose suspension in gel phase in contact with said second suspension; wherein the method comprises a step of subjecting said nanocellulose suspension in gel phase to a shear rate of more than 500 l/s, simultaneously with and/or immediately prior to the step of bringing said nanocellulose suspension in gel phase and said second suspension in contact with each other.

Abstract:
Methods are provided for crystallizing a filler, especially in order to precipitate calcium carbonate on the surfaces of solids in the short circulation of a fiber web machine by feeding carbon dioxide and lime milk to the liquid flow of the short circulation and allowing them to react with one another, is characterized in that the feed system, the mixing method and/or mixing rate of the chemicals are selected such that a size distribution of the calcium carbonate crystals suitable for the purpose is obtained. Moreover, the invention relates to an approach system for a fiber web machine applying this method, characterized in that it is provided with devices for feeding and mixing carbon dioxide and lime milk into the liquid flow at such a rate that the applicable size distribution of the calcium carbonate crystals is obtained.
Abstract:
The present invention relates to a method of producing precipitated calcium carbonate (PCC) where a retention/strength enhancing chemical is added to milk of lime to form a mixture thereof prior to adding the mixture of the retention/strength enhancing chemical and milk of lime to paper making stock in a pipeline leading to a headbox of a paper making machine, whereafter carbon dioxide is introduced to the paper making stock, and the carbonation reaction between milk of lime and carbon dioxide is allowed to proceed in the presence of both fibers and the retention/strength enhancing chemical.
